The Garden Club of Newtown will be holding its annual Holiday Greens Sale at Newtown Meeting House, 31 Main Street (at the flagpole) on Saturday, December 3. The sale, an annual event that is the club's major fundraiser, will open at 9 am and close at noon.

Every year, beautiful individually decorated wreaths and tabletop centerpieces are arranged throughout the historic meetinghouse and help infuse the holiday spirit in all who attend.

This year, the greenery will share honors with Newtown's notable garden writer, Sydney Eddison. Mrs Eddison, an accomplished drama teacher and author, will be present with her two most recent works, Where We Walk, published in 2015, and Fragments of Time, 2016. Both books will be available for purchase, and Mrs Eddison will also autograph copies for those who wish for one.

New this year will be wooden stars and kissing balls available for purchase.

The greens sale will be inside the meetinghouse, so it will take place rain or shine.
